Easy to operate
The Livewell Instafold is one of the easiest-to-use mobility scooters available. The lightweight frame and the innovative folding mechanism makes it easy to carry into your car. It also has a handy carrying handle that can be used for convenience. Its modern features include LED lighting, digital displays, and adjustable armrests as well as seating options. In addition, it comes with a spacious storage basket to store your personal belongings. It is designed to be comfortable and comes with pneumatic tires that provide an easy ride on all terrains.
Instafold is one of the lightest mobility scooters in its class, weighing only 25kg when folded. It is easy to fold down and put in the cargo area of a car or carried on public transport and airplanes. Its Lithium 24v 10AH batteries are suitable for use in airlines, and offer the battery life needed for long journeys.
The Instafold also has an off-board charger which allows you to use it while in your car. This feature is especially useful for those who frequently travel to different destinations. The specially designed charger will help you avoid paying expensive hotel and vacation rental costs to charge your device. It also has built-in indicators for charging that notify you that your battery is running low.
